Prerequisite definition

Prerequisite means a condition of enrollment that a student is required to meet in order to demonstrate current readiness for enrollment in a course or educational program.
Prerequisite means a course that a student is required to take and pass in order to demonstrate readiness for enrollment in another course or educational program.
Prerequisite means a requirement which a student must meet before taking a unit or other part of a programme of study;

Prerequisite means certainrequirements relating to medical management techniques for covered items and services that must be satisfied before a group health plan or health insurance issuer will cover the item or service. Prerequisites include concurrent review, prior authorization, and step-therapy or fail-first protocols. The term prerequisite does not include medical necessity determinations generally or other forms of medical management techniques.(b) Required disclosures toparticipants or beneficiaries.
